All coil packs have been replaced, most of the spark plugs have been replaced. The error is saying the misfire is in cylinder 1. Both spark plugs and coil pack in cylinder 1 have been replaced.
What makes this problem better or worse?
Check engine light doesn’t flash until 5th gear over 2500rpm
How long has your 2012 Ford F-250 Super Duty had this problem?
Started yesterday throwing error with cylinders 1 and 3, now only cylinder 1

If you've already replaced the coil packs and spark plugs on cylinder 1 and are still getting a misfire, we might be dealing with something deeper. Since the issue shows up in 5th gear at higher RPMs, it could be a fuel delivery problem, like a clogged injector or fuel filter. Another possibility is a compression issue (yikes)—if cylinder 1 isn't getting proper compression, it won't fire correctly, no matter how fresh the spark plugs are. Lastly, a faulty wiring connection to the injector or coil pack could be playing tricks on you. This would be the first thing to check before throwing parts at it! Good luck!
